WebJun 30, 2024 · This mask enables the device to determine which IP addresses are on the local network, and which must be reached by a gateway in the routing table. The default LAN IP address of 192.168.1.1 with a mask of 255.255.255.0, or /24 in CIDR notation has a network address of 192.168.1.0/24. WebA default gateway is a device, typically a router, where hosts send packets that are destined for a device not on the local LAN. Again, the device knows what is and what is not on the local LAN by using its assigned subnet mask to compare its local IP address and subnet with the destination's IP address and subnet. WebApr 29, 2015 · A default gateway on a system defines which address on its local broadcast domain to send data for addresses which lie outside the directly connected subnets. Since 10.0.0.1 is outside of 10.2.0.0/16, a host on 10.2.0.0 still needs to know which address within 10.2.0.0 to send the packets to in order for it to be forwarded.
